Cats and dogs have been cherished onboard ships for as long as people have made sea voyages. In a life from which children and families are usually missing, and are often very much missed, pets provide a focus for emotions and affection. Sydney photographer Sam Hood went onboard countless ships between 1900 and the 1950s. He took hundreds of photographs of crew members for souvenirs of their visit or to send home to families.

This selection of photographs shows how much pets meant to many seafarers. It is not known who most of the people are – detailed records have not survived. But their attachment to their little shipmates is very apparent.
